Candles And Computers: A Safe Mix?

are candles bad for computers

Candles and computers don't mix. While candles are a popular way to create ambiance and cover unwanted odors, their unburned carbon emissions can damage electronic devices. Candles radiate heat, and their fumes can be sucked into vents, discoloring screens and causing issues with internal components. Spilled wax can also damage devices, especially laptops, and the pressure of expanding wax can cause glass containers to explode. To avoid issues, it's best to keep candles away from computers and electronic devices.

Candle wax can damage computer screens

Candle wax expands considerably when heated, and if a candle is placed too close to a computer, the heat from the device may cause the wax to melt and run. This melted wax can then enter the computer through vents or other openings. Over time, this can lead to a build-up of wax within the computer, causing damage to internal components.

In one example, a laptop was rendered a total loss after hot candle wax was spilled onto it. The wax discoloured the LCD screen and affected its coloration. The keyboard also needed to be replaced due to the wax spill.

Additionally, the fumes from burning candles can also cause issues with computer screens. In another instance, a user reported that their iMac sucked up candle fumes, which were then blown onto the LCD screen by the fans, resulting in discolouration.

To prevent potential damage, it is recommended to avoid placing candles near computers or electronic devices. The heat, smoke, and wax from candles can all potentially cause issues with computers, leading to costly repairs or replacements.

Candles can cause fires if knocked over

Candles are a popular way to create a cosy atmosphere, but they can pose a serious fire risk if not handled properly. One of the main dangers is that candles can easily be knocked over, leading to a potential fire hazard.

Candles radiate heat much further than the flame itself, so it's important to keep them away from flammable materials such as towels, toilet paper, and curtains. Even a small breeze or the snap of a curtain ring could be enough to start a fire if a candle is placed too close to these items.

To reduce the risk of fire, it's important to never leave a burning candle unattended. This is especially important if you have pets, children, or a clumsy partner who might accidentally knock over the candle. Always put candles out completely, preferably using a lid or snuffer, to ensure that the wick is no longer glowing or hot and cannot reignite.

Candles emit unburned carbon

Burning candles emit carbon dioxide and water vapour. The carbon in the wax combines with oxygen from the air to form carbon dioxide. This process is known as combustion. However, candles do not burn perfectly, and around 0.1% of the mass of the candle is made up of clumps of carbon molecules that are released as unburned carbon particles (soot). These particles contribute to smoke and can escape from the flame due to incomplete combustion.

The amount of carbon dioxide and water vapour produced by a candle is small and comparable to the amount exhaled by another person in the room. However, if enough soot accumulates, it can be harmful. For example, if soot accumulates on the heat sinks of a computer, it can form a barrier to heat transfer and cause issues. Regular cleaning can help mitigate this issue.

Additionally, paraffin wax candles can release toxic chemicals such as phthalates, toluene, and benzene, which can pollute indoor air and induce health issues. Candles made of paraffin may also emit higher levels of carbon monoxide, a harmful and potentially fatal gas. Burning multiple candles simultaneously or consecutively increases the risk of carbon monoxide poisoning. Therefore, it is recommended to keep windows and doors open to ensure proper ventilation and the free flow of air when burning candles.
